This study objective is to evaluate and analyze the impact of financial performance indicators using Cash Ratio (CR), Total Asset Turnover (TATO), Net Profit Margin (NPM), and Earnings Per Share (EPS) on Stock Valuation that measured by Price to Book Value (PBV). Company valuation is important for investors on the Indonesia Stock Exchange (IDX). The research sample consists of 13 IDX30 companies, selected by using purposive sampling over the period of 2018–2022. Quantitative descriptive analysis and multiple linear regression tests are used to evaluate whether there is an interaction between the variables studied. The results of the study indicate the influence of CR, TATO, NPM, and EPS on PBV. Although CR does not show a significant effect on PBV, however, TATO, NPM, and EPS have a significant influence on PBV
